Custom POIs (Points of Interest) Your StreetPilot 2730 can accept custom points of interest (POI) databases, available from various companies on the Internet. Some custom POI databases contain alert information for points such as safety cameras and school zones. Your StreetPilot can notify you when you approach one of these points. After downloading your POI database, use the Garmin POI Loader to install the POIs into your unit. The POI Loader is available at www.garmin.com/products /sp2730. Select Updates and Downloads. Refer to the POI Loader Help file for more information; press F1 to open the Help file. CAUTION: Garmin is not responsible for the consequences of using a custom POI database or the accuracy of the safety camera or other custom POI database. APPENDIX Adjusting the Proximity Alerts To turn on or off the proximity alerts, open the Menu page and touch Settings > General > Proximity Alerts. Audio Notifications-turn off or on the alerts that sound as you approach a custom POI. Visual Notification-turn off or on the pop-up alerts that appear as you approach a custom POI. Continuous Notification-select which alerts (which types of POIs) you will be continually notified of. StreetPilot 2730 Owner's Manual 47
